The name Eero has seen a steady increase in popularity over the past two decades in the United States. Between the years 2000 and 2023, there have been a total of 332 births registered with the name Eero. The number of births per year has varied, but there has been a consistent upward trend.

The earliest data available shows that there were 5 births in the year 2000. This number remained relatively stable for the next few years, with 6 births in 2003 and 5 births in 2005. However, starting from 2006, we begin to see a significant increase in the number of Eero births per year.

In 2006, there were 8 births, and this number continued to rise steadily, reaching double digits by 2008 with 12 births. The years 2010 and 2011 saw an even more significant increase, with 14 births each year. This upward trend continued into the following decade, with a peak of 32 births in both 2015 and 2017.

Despite a slight dip in popularity in recent years, with 15 births in 2018 and 16 births in 2019, the name Eero has maintained its popularity. In fact, it appears to be experiencing another surge in popularity, with 23 births registered in 2020 and 21 births each in both 2021 and 2022.
